Rooting Samsung Galaxy Tab E (T377A model) android 6.0.1??

been looking for videos or posts on how to root my tab e but cant find anything. anyone help?
zeKlol said:
been looking for videos or posts on how to root my tab e but cant find anything. anyone help?
Click to expand...
Click to collapse
Hi, a quick Google search led me to this thread:
https://forum.xda-developers.com/tab-4/general/root-how-to-root-sm-t337a-supersu-t3553848
I must warn you tho, kingroot is the only method to root this device since the bootloader can't be unlocked on a carrier version. Kingroot is very untrustworthy, it will install bloatware on your system, and it's a drag to get rid of them. If you really want to root, do it at your own risk.
There were many other website on google that suggested different method, if this one doesn't work, just search for another one
